Wealthcare Advisory Partners's Q4 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2025, Wealthcare Advisory Partners held 1,123 positions worth $5.09B, up 6% from $4.8B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 26% of the portfolio.

Wealthcare Advisory Partners deployed $213M of net new capital in Q4 2025, opening 106 new positions and adding to 529 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was iShares US Small Cap Equity Factor ETF: 83,369 shares worth $6.24M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 6.4% of assets, down from 6.5%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Schwab US Dividend Equity ETF, an estimated $19.4M trimmed.
